引言
随着互联网的快速发展,网络安全问题日益凸显,其中DDoS(分布式拒绝服务)攻击对网络服务的影响尤为严重。本文将深入探讨DDoS攻击的原理、类型以及防御策略,特别是流量清洗服务在应对DDoS攻击中的关键作用。
一、DDoS攻击概述
1.1 DDoS攻击的定义
DDoS攻击是指通过大量僵尸网络向目标服务器发送请求,使服务器资源耗尽,无法正常服务合法用户的恶意攻击行为。
1.2 DDoS攻击的原理
DDoS攻击主要利用了网络中大量僵尸主机同时向目标发送请求,使得目标服务器在短时间内承受巨大流量压力,从而造成服务瘫痪。
1.3 DDoS攻击的类型
- 洪水式攻击:通过大量请求占用目标服务器带宽,使其无法处理正常请求。
- 应用层攻击:攻击者针对目标应用程序的弱点发起攻击,如SQL注入、跨站脚本等。
- 协议攻击:攻击者利用网络协议的漏洞进行攻击,如SYN洪水攻击、UDP洪水攻击等。
二、流量清洗服务的作用
流量清洗服务是应对DDoS攻击的重要手段之一,其主要作用如下:
2.1 过滤恶意流量
流量清洗服务能够识别并过滤掉恶意流量,确保合法用户能够正常访问目标服务器。
2.2 保障网络带宽
通过清洗恶意流量,流量清洗服务可以保障网络带宽的稳定,防止带宽被恶意流量占用。
2.3 提高服务器性能
清洗后的流量更加稳定,有助于提高服务器性能,确保服务正常运行。
三、流量清洗服务的实现原理
流量清洗服务主要通过以下步骤实现:
- 数据包捕获:捕获所有进入目标服务器的数据包。
- 流量分析:对捕获的数据包进行分析,识别恶意流量。
- 流量清洗:将识别出的恶意流量进行清洗,如丢弃、重定向等。
- 流量重放:将清洗后的流量重新发送到目标服务器。
四、流量清洗服务的优势
4.1 高效性
流量清洗服务能够快速识别和过滤恶意流量,降低攻击对目标服务器的影响。
4.2 可扩展性
流量清洗服务支持大规模部署,可根据需求进行扩展。
4.3 灵活性
流量清洗服务可根据不同的攻击类型和攻击目标进行调整,提高防御效果。
五、总结
DDoS攻击是网络安全的重要威胁之一,流量清洗服务在应对DDoS攻击中发挥着关键作用。通过了解DDoS攻击的原理、类型和防御策略,结合流量清洗服务,可以有效保障网络安全,确保业务稳定运行。
